The invention discloses a method for constructing anisotropic conductive hydrogel based on bidirectional freezing. First, sodium alginate and silver nanowires are mixed uniformly, and then long-range ordered silver nanowires with layered structure are formed by bidirectional freezing. Wire-sodium alginate aerogel substrate, after adding monomers and cross-linking agents to the aerogel to construct a hydrogel with a layered structure, due to the existence of silver nanowires in the aerogel wall and the subsequent injection of After the hydrogel is loaded, the structure of the initial aerogel is not destroyed, so the prepared hydrogel has good electrical conductivity, and because the hydrogel has a long-range ordered layered structure, it is parallel to the layered direction. and the stress perpendicular to the layered direction are also different, thereby exhibiting anisotropic properties. |
